Here is a quick list of files and what they do

  • chomsky_converter.py takes in an nltk.grammar CFG, and returns a chomsky normal form grammar equivalent.
    convert_grammar(your_cfg)

  • chomsky_tree_converter.py takes in an nltk.tree Tree and returns a Tree that has been converted to chomsky normal form. The rules are systematic in such a way that we can convert a whole corpus without worrying about having new intermediate rules that get mixed up for each other.
    convert_tree(tree)

  • cky_parser.py has both a deterministic and probabilistic CKY parser, with few frills added. It does, however, deal with unknown words (provided that there are probabilistic rules that handle unknowns)

    To use, we can run: myparser = cky_parser.ckyparser(grammar,start_symbol)
    chart,mytrees = myparser.probabilistic_parse(sentence)
    chart,mytrees = myparser.deterministic_parse(sentence)

  • main.py was an initial playground for figuring out the corpus, it became where we run things from different files together.

  • malt_parser.py
    TODO

  • probabilities.py takes in trees and returns a grammar, with an added shortcut if you prefer using the fileids of the treebank. Since we convert our trees first in chomsky_tree_converter, you would feed the resulting list into here
    makeGrammar(tree_list)

  • test_cky.py
    This file contains test code for each of the two CKY parsers (deterministic, and probabilistic).
